Families Against Terrorism and Extremism

Women without Borders (WwB) presents its best practice model ‘MotherSchools: Parenting for Peace’ at the Families Against Terrorism and Extremism network (FATE) summit in Tunis, Tunisia. The conference brings together a diverse range of speakers and organisations, from families who have been directly victimised by groups like ISIS, to world leading experts and influencers in an effort to promote peace through the prevention of violent extremism (PVE).
